Sharon, Kristin Hannah has written two books that I read that I think were excellent: THE NIGHTINGALE (about some women who were active during WWII) and THE GREAT ALONE (about a family that moves to Alaska so the father, a Vietnamese vet with PTSD, could escape the "crazies" in the lower states.) I highly recommend both and think both are worth buying. I also enjoyed HOME FRONT a lot.
YELLOW RAFT ON BLUE WATER seemed slow in spots, but the perspectives of the different generations of women felt more and more powerful to me as it proceeded.
